Let's solve this worksheet step by step. The task is to
replace each underlined word in the sentences with a
synonym from the provided word box.
Word Box:
- below
- glad
- ill
- hilarious
- present
- price
- bright
- error
- thief
- plump
- blend
- clean
- aqua
---
Now, let’s go through each sentence and find the best synonym from the box.
---
1. His uncle brought a birthday *gift* wrapped in red paper.
→ Synonym for "gift":
present
✔ Answer:
present
---
2. The *fat* cat could barely climb up the tree.
→ Synonym for "fat":
plump
✔ Answer:
plump
---
3. My teacher was *happy* to see me.
→ Synonym for "happy":
glad
✔ Answer:
glad
---
4. The painting had *brilliant* shades of blue.
→ Synonym for "brilliant":
bright
✔ Answer:
bright
---
5. The dog curled up *under* the table.
→ Synonym for "under":
below
✔ Answer:
below
---
6. My dad knows a lot of *funny* jokes.
→ Synonym for "funny":
hilarious
✔ Answer:
hilarious
---
7. The *burglar* stole the diamonds and gold.
→ Synonym for "burglar":
thief
✔ Answer:
thief
---
8. I went home early because I felt *sick*.
→ Synonym for "sick":
ill
✔ Answer:
ill
---
9. You will need to *mix* the eggs and flour.
→ Synonym for "mix":
blend
✔ Answer:
blend
---
10. The *cost* of the toy was too high.
→ Synonym for "cost":
price
✔ Answer:
price
---
11. The fisherman stared out at the *blue* waters.
→ Synonym for "blue" (especially water):
aqua
✔ Answer:
aqua
---
12. Max made a *mistake* on his math test.
→ Synonym for "mistake":
error
✔ Answer:
error
---
